One of the first things I did was tear off that ****ty plastic trim along the bottom. These were added to the 93-94 I believe and they just clip on. They weren't in the movie so I have some holes to fill
Yaaay quarter panel rust, as expected. Just on one side though. Easy fix.
Of course I had to go ahead and put the mirror tag up, 04 baby!
Cruise control didn't work, so I did some googling and found out what the hell ever a speed control amplifier is and where it's at. Fixed that.
Mirror switch was gone, ordered a used one off of ebay and slapped that together.
